When considering what serum to use during microneedling, it's crucial to select one that complements the treatment's goals and enhances its benefits. Microneedling, a procedure that involves creating tiny punctures in the skin to stimulate collagen production, works best when paired with a serum that can penetrate deeply and provide targeted nutrients.
One of the top choices is a hyaluronic acid serum. Hyaluronic acid is known for its exceptional hydrating properties, which can help plump the skin and re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les. Its ability to hold up to 1,000 times its weight in water makes it an ideal companion for microneedling, as it can deeply hydrate the newly stimulated skin.
Another excellent option is a vitamin C serum. Vitamin C is a powerful antioxidant that helps protect the skin from environmental damage and promotes collagen synthesis. It also brightens the skin, making it an excellent choice for those looking to improve skin tone and texture.
For those dealing with acne or acne scars, a serum containing niacinamide (vitamin B3) can be beneficial. Niacinamide helps reduce inflammation, regulate oil production, and improve the appearance of acne scars. Its anti-inflammatory properties can also soothe the skin after microneedling.
Lastly, a peptide-rich serum can be a great addition. Peptides signal the skin to produce more collagen and elastin, which can help improve skin firmness and elasticity. This makes them a perfect match for microneedling, which is all about stimulating collagen production.
In summary, the best serum to use during microneedling depends on your specific skin concerns. Whether you're looking to hydrate, brighten, reduce inflammation, or boost collagen, there's a serum that can enhance your microneedling results. Deep Hydration and Penetration
Hyaluronic acid is renowned for its exceptional ability to retain moisture. This property makes it an ideal candidate for use during microneedling. The tiny punctures created by the microneedling device create microchannels in the skin, allowing the hyaluronic acid serum to penetrate more effectively than it would through the skin's surface alone. This deep penetration ensures that the skin receives maximum hydration, which is crucial for healing and rejuvenation.
Enhanced Collagen Production
One of the primary goals of microneedling is to stimulate collagen production. Hyaluronic acid, when applied during the procedure, can further enhance this effect. Collagen is essential for maintaining skin elasticity and firmness. By using hyaluronic acid serum, you are not only hydrating the skin but also providing the necessary environment for collagen synthesis, leading to more youthful and vibrant skin.
Reduced Inflammation and Faster Healing
Another significant advantage of using hyaluronic acid serum during microneedling is its anti-inflammatory properties. The procedure itself can cause mild inflammation as part of the healing process. Hyaluronic acid helps to soothe the skin, reducing redness and irritation. This not only makes the treatment more comfortable for the patient but also accelerates the healing process, allowing for quicker recovery and more frequent treatments if desired.
